What Is an Enterprise Data Marketplace?

So, what exactly is an enterprise data marketplace? At its core, it’s a secure digital platform where organizations can discover, share, buy, and sell data assets-all within a governed, business-friendly environment.

Think of it like an “app store” for data. Business users can browse a catalog of curated datasets, request access, and integrate new data sources into their workflows-often in minutes, not months. But unlike public data repositories, an enterprise data marketplace is tailored for the unique needs of your business:

  • Self-service access for business users
  • Robust governance and compliance controls
  • High-quality, curated data products
  • Seamless integration with existing analytics and BI tools

The result? Data moves at the speed of business, not bureaucracy.

 

Why Now? The Forces Driving Data Marketplaces

The rise of the enterprise data marketplace isn’t happening in a vacuum. Several powerful trends are converging to make this the right solution at the right time:

  1. Explosion of Data Sources: From IoT sensors to social media, the volume and variety of data are growing exponentially.
  2. Cloud Adoption: Modern cloud platforms make it easier to store, process, and share data securely at scale.
  3. Demand for Agility: Business teams need to respond to market changes in real time, not wait weeks for data access.
  4. Monetization Opportunities: Organizations are realizing that their data has value-not just internally, but as a product that can be shared or sold.
  5. Regulatory Pressure: With data privacy and compliance top of mind, companies need platforms that ensure secure, governed data sharing.

 

The Benefits: Why Enterprises Are Embracing Data Marketplaces

1. Breaking Down Silos

Perhaps the biggest benefit of a data marketplace is its ability to break down internal barriers. Instead of data being locked away in departmental silos, it becomes a shared asset-available to anyone with the right permissions. This fosters collaboration, accelerates innovation, and helps organizations move as one.

2. Monetizing Data Assets

For years, data was seen as a cost center-something to be stored and protected, but not necessarily leveraged for revenue. Data marketplaces flip this script. Now, organizations can package and sell anonymized datasets, creating entirely new revenue streams while maintaining control and compliance.

3. Speed and Agility

In business, timing is everything. With a data marketplace, teams can access the data they need in minutes, not months. This agility is critical for responding to customer needs, spotting trends, and staying ahead of the competition.

4. Trust and Quality

A well-designed marketplace doesn’t just make data available-it makes it trustworthy. Data products are curated, documented, and governed, so users can be confident in the quality and lineage of what they are using. This builds trust and reduces the risk of bad decisions based on bad data.

5. Easy Integration

Modern data marketplaces are designed to work with the tools you already use. Whether you are running analytics in the cloud, on-premises, or in a hybrid environment, data products can be delivered in the formats and through the channels that make sense for your business.
